Output dcb861e617b85e792ab38bcf2e7c6f14be63b62ac7c48667d8288b97b21a8d76:5

value
1000419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a6a7faef3a68030838c454d77b8911bb4f433f2 OP_EQUAL
address
35ZHtGHoDXebVDZE8RQ2EVqzgYbNFV3F7P
transaction
dcb861e617b85e792ab38bcf2e7c6f14be63b62ac7c48667d8288b97b21a8d76
confirmations
290348
spent
true